What is Hemp Hurds?

Hemp shives or hemp core are other names for hemp hurds. The inner, woody portion of the hemp stem is called a hemp hurds. They are among the main byproducts that are extracted from industrial hemp plants. The outside, or hemp bast fiber, fibrous portion of the hemp stalk is separated from the inner core to provide hemp hurd’s. Typically, cellulose, hemicellulose, and lignin make up hemp hurd’s India.

Construction Industry

In the construction industry, Bulk Hemp Hurd’s are frequently utilized as a sustainable substitute for conventional building materials. They may be turned into hempcrete, a lightweight, insulating substance that can be used for roofing, flooring, and wall insulation. In addition to providing exceptional thermal efficiency, hempcrete aids in controlling interior humidity levels. Hemp Hurd’s may also be combined with lime to create hemp-lime composites, which are utilized for structural components such as load-bearing walls.

Automotive Sector

The usage of Hemp Hurd’s in interior of vehicles is being explored by the automotive industry. Door panels, dashboards, and seat backs are just a few of the parts that may be made from these biodegradable and lightweight materials. Because they lower noise levels inside cars, Hemp Hurd’s have outstanding acoustic qualities. In addition, the natural fibers in them strengthen plastic composites that are utilized in automobile parts.

Paper Production

Utilizing Hemp Hurd’s to make paper has a long history. They may be processed to make pulp, which is then used to make many kinds of paper goods. Longevity and resistance to yellowing over time are well-known attributes of hemp paper. Comparing its production method to that of traditional wood-based paper, it also uses less water and fewer chemicals. Furthermore, speciality papers including filter, money, and cigarette papers can be made from Hemp Hurd’s.

Biofuel Production

Biofuels can be produced from Hemp Hurd’s by methods like fermentation or pyrolysis. Hemp Hurd’s are heated through a process called pyrolysis in the absence of oxygen to create bio-oil, which may then be processed further to provide fuel for transportation. Hemp Hurd’s may be fermented to produce ethanol, a clean-burning, sustainable fuel. Reducing greenhouse gas emissions and reliance on fossil fuels is one benefit of using Hemp Hurd’s as a source of biofuel.
